Is Devonport hilly?

We like to walk but are older with limitations. Would Devonport challenge us too much?

Devonport is mostly flat from the ocean to the centre of the city. There are some hilly sections but if you don't live in those areas then there is not a problem.

There are parts of Devonport that are hilly, but the CBD along the Mersey, and the areas along the Bass Strait beaches are very level. We are in our 60-70s and find the area perfect for walking. We walk to the CBD for shopping, cafes and entertainment, and walk the coastal trail for exercise. We are KIWIs who had been living in the Pacific Northwest of USA.
